What this inspection record means

OSHA opens inspections for many reasons — routine scheduling under a national or local emphasis program, an employee complaint or referral, or a follow-up after a reported injury. Opening or conducting an inspection is not itself an allegation or a finding that this employer broke any rule; any findings appear as the citations listed below, and citations can be contested, reduced, or withdrawn.

29 CFR 1926.503(a)(1): The employer did not provide a training program for each employee potentially exposed to fall hazards to enable each employee to recognize the hazards of falling and the procedures to be followed in order to minimize these hazards:  On or about August 27, 2014, at 2204 Abby Grace Drive, Lawrenceville, Georgia:  An employee performing roofing work was exposed to a fall hazard of approximately 22.3-feet when he was not trained how to recognize and minimize fall hazards while installing shingles on the roofs of houses.

29 CFR 1926.501(b)(13): Each employee(s) engaged in residential construction activities 6 feet (1.8 m) or more above lower levels were not protected by guardrail systems, safety net system, or personal fall arrest system, nor were employee(s) provided with an alternative fall protection measure under another provision of paragraph 1926.501 (b):  On or about August 27, 2014, at 2204 Abby Grace Drive, Lawrenceville, Georgia:  An employee performing roofing work was exposed to a fall hazard of approximately 22.3-feet when worked on the roof ridge of a house without tying off to his lifeline.   Fama Construction, LLC was previously cited for a violation of this occupational safety and health standard or its equivalent standard 1926.501(b)(13), which was contained in OSHA inspection number 31537759, citation number 1, item number 1, and was affirmed as a final order on December 13, 2011, with respect to a workplace located at Lawrenceville, Georgia.  Fama Construction, LLC was previously cited for a violation of this occupational safety and health standard or its equivalent standard 1926.501(b)(13), which was contained in OSHA inspection number 950108, citation number 2, item number 1, and was affirmed as a final order on July 28, 2014, with respect to a workplace located at Augusta, Georgia.
